I just got a used treo600 and it was already flashed and working with cricket. the only draw back was my text messages would come in black or not at all.. This tre looks to be originally for sprint service.

So I searched the innerwebs and found some topics about updating the software to verizon to fix this problem...

So like an idiot i go to palms web site and download the prc file for verizon... the original software was sprint 5.12 (i think) via hot sync manager.

The upgrade for verizon went smooth and the treo 600 reboot. at that time i noticed i could no longer dial out on cricket because the software update over wrote most of the settings.. So i attempted to go back to sprints software but it said it was not compatible with this device. I also tried the generic unlock software from palms web site and get the same error.

Did i totally destroy my phone or is there any chance to get this to work with cricket again?
